9.2.3 Configuration example 2
Objective:
Organize DMVPN between company offices with corresponding subnets LAN1 and LAN2, using mGRE tunnels,
NHRP (Next Hop Resolution Protocol), Dynamic Routing Protocol (OSPF), IPsec. In our example, we will have a
HUB router and two branches. The HUB is the DMVPN server (NHS), and the branches are DMVPN clients
(NHC).
When using the DMVPN scheme, the hub must be a DR router. Thus, the routes of local subnets spoke 1 and
spoke 2 will be relayed through the hub.
External IP addres of Hub — 150.115.0.5;
External IP address of Spoke-1 — 180.100.0.10;
External IP address of Spoke-2 — 140.114.0.4.
IPsec VPN parameters:
IKE:
Diffie-Hellman group: 2;
encryption algorithm: AES128;
authentication algorithm: MD5.
IPSEC:
Diffie-Hellman group: 2;
encryption algorithm: AES128;
authentication algorithm: MD5.
